Reader question:
I am searching for car insurance for my high performance car. Should I hire a car insurance broker
Malcolm
Thank you for asking, Malcolm.
I think that this would depend on how experienced you are searching for car insurance coverage. For someone who has never had a car insurance policy in their own name and does not have experience in finding a quality car insurance company, then it might be a good idea to get a little help for yourself in your search. However, I would say that it is possible for anyone to find quality car insurance coverage without having to employ a car insurance broker, and this is made possible by all of the resources available on the world wide web these days.
What a car insurance broker does, is do your own research for you. They are a little more free than a car insurance agent because, unlike the agent, they do not work directly for a car insurance company. Instead they are a free agent, and while they have plenty of contacts, they also have less authority and power concerning the car insurance quote that you will get. If you get a car insurance broker, then all you have to do is tell them what you want, and they will find it for you, take care of the paperwork, and so on.
A car insurance broker might also be a good idea for someone who is busy and does not have time to find quality car insurance coverage without assistance. It can often take time to get online quotes and research different companies to see if they are good for you.
